ВУЗ:
Составители:
56
номером N. Веса
N
ij
b и
N
ij
t , ni ,1= определяют образец, соответствующий
нейрону j.
Задать 0 < r < 1 – значение порога.
Шаг 2. Предъявление сети нового бинарного входного сигнала.
),..,(
1 n
xxX = .
Шаг 3. Вычисление значений соответствия: mjxby
n
i
i
N
ijj
,1,
1
==
∑
=
.
Шаг 4. Выбор образца с наибольшим соответствием:
j
mj
k
yy
≤≤
=
1
max . Если
k
y = 0, создать новый кластер, соответствующий входному образцу с веса-
ми
i
N
ij
N
ij
xbt == , положить 1
+
= mm и перейти на шаг 8.
Шаг 5. Сравнение с порогом:
∑
=
=
n
i
i
xX
0
|||| ,
∑
=
=
n
i
iik
xtTX
0
|||| . Если
r
X
TX
>
||||
||||
, перейти к шагу 7.
Шаг 6. Исключение примера с наибольшим значением соответствия.
Значение соответствия образца
k
y временно устанавливается равным ну-
лю. Переход к шагу 4 (поиск нового значения
k
y ).
Шаг 7. Адаптация примера с наибольшим значением соответствия:
i
N
ik
N
ik
xtt =
+1
,
∑
=
+
+
=
n
i
i
N
ik
i
N
ik
N
ik
xt
xt
b
1
1
5.0
,
ni ,1= .
Шаг 8. Включение всех исключенных на шаге 6 образцов. Положить
1+=
N
N
. Возврат к шагу 2.
Замечание. Порог r показывает, насколько должен входной сигнал совпа-
дать с одним их запомненных образцов, чтобы они считались похожими.
Близкое к единице значение порога требует почти полного совпадения.
При малых значениях порога даже сильно различающиеся входной сигнал
и образец считаются принадлежащими одному кластеру.
На шаге 5 вычисляется отношение скалярного произведения входно-
го
сигнала и образца с наибольшим значением соответствия к числу еди-
ничных бит входного сигнала. Значение отношения сравнивается с поро-
гом, введенном на первом шаге.
Если значение отношения больше порога, то входной сигнал счита-
ется похожим на образец с наибольшим значением соответствия. В этом
случае образец кластера модифицируется путем выполнения операции
AND (
логическое «И») с входным вектором.
номером N. Веса bijN и tijN , i = 1, n определяют образец, соответствующий нейрону j. Задать 0 < r < 1 значение порога. Шаг 2. Предъявление сети нового бинарного входного сигнала. X = ( x1 ,.., xn ) . n Шаг 3. Вычисление значений соответствия: y j = ∑ bijN xi , j = 1, m . i =1 Шаг 4. Выбор образца с наибольшим соответствием: yk = max y j . Если 1≤ j ≤ m yk = 0, создать новый кластер, соответствующий входному образцу с веса- ми tijN = bijN = xi , положить m = m + 1 и перейти на шаг 8. Шаг 5. Сравнение с порогом: n n || TX || || X ||= ∑ xi , || TX ||= ∑ tik xi . Если > r , перейти к шагу 7. i =0 i =0 || X || Шаг 6. Исключение примера с наибольшим значением соответствия. Значение соответствия образца yk временно устанавливается равным ну- лю. Переход к шагу 4 (поиск нового значения yk ). Шаг 7. Адаптация примера с наибольшим значением соответствия: N +1 N N +1 tikN xi tik = tik xi , bik = n , i = 1, n . 0.5 + ∑ tik xi N i =1 Шаг 8. Включение всех исключенных на шаге 6 образцов. Положить N = N + 1 . Возврат к шагу 2. Замечание. Порог r показывает, насколько должен входной сигнал совпа- дать с одним их запомненных образцов, чтобы они считались похожими. Близкое к единице значение порога требует почти полного совпадения. При малых значениях порога даже сильно различающиеся входной сигнал и образец считаются принадлежащими одному кластеру. На шаге 5 вычисляется отношение скалярного произведения входно- го сигнала и образца с наибольшим значением соответствия к числу еди- ничных бит входного сигнала. Значение отношения сравнивается с поро- гом, введенном на первом шаге. Если значение отношения больше порога, то входной сигнал счита- ется похожим на образец с наибольшим значением соответствия. В этом случае образец кластера модифицируется путем выполнения операции AND (логическое «И») с входным вектором. 56
Страницы
- « первая
- ‹ предыдущая
- …
- 54
- 55
- 56
- 57
- 58
- …
- следующая ›
- последняя »